Windshield lower moulding fitment problem

I had my windshield replaced by safelite a few months ago and recently while washing my car, I noticed a gap below the passenger lower windshield moulding at the corner. I called safelite back and let them know of the problem. They sent a guy out to replace the clips that are holding the moulding in place because he determined that one of the clips were broken. So even with the new clips in place, there is still a gap on the passenger side. I looked at the driver's side and the moulding piece fits very snugged.

Is there a trick to installing this piece back? I need to call safelite back again and have them send another guy out to fix this problem.

safelite called me back and told me that they forgot to order the corner locking tabs. That is why the chrome trim wasn't secured down properly. I think they're #7 on the diagram.
